About Alberto Carignano

Alberto Carignano is a scholar working on Endocrine and Autonomic Systems, Statistical and Nonlinear Physics and Nuclear and High Energy Physics, having authored 7 papers that have together received 219 indexed citations. Recurring topics across this work include Gene Regulatory Network Analysis (3 papers), Single-cell and spatial transcriptomics (2 papers) and Bioinformatics and Genomic Networks (2 papers). The work is most often cited by research in Molecular Biology (162 citations), Molecular Medicine (10 citations) and Endocrinology (10 citations). Alberto Carignano has collaborated with scholars based in United States, United Kingdom and Luxembourg. Frequent co-authors include Georg Seelig, R. William DePaolo, Matthew Hirano, Ryan D. Kibler, Charles M. Roco, Leandra Brettner, Alexander Rosenberg, Anna Kuchina, Trevor G. Johnston and Sumit Mukherjee. Their work appears in journals such as Science, eLife and PLoS Computational Biology.
